function help! {
    echo "You are controlling the $APPLICATION session '$(getSessionName)'"
    echo ""
    if [ "$1" == "" ]; then
    echo "Standard commands:"
    echo "raise!                                 - Raise the window."
    echo "sync!                                  - Synchronize the working directory with the currently open document. See \"help! sync\""
    echo "open!   [file] ...                     - Open the file(s) within the attached application. See \"help! open\""
    echo "eopen!  [file] ...                     - Open the file(s) within an external application using kde-open."
    echo "create!  [file] [[text]]               - Create and open a new file."
    echo "search!   [pattern] [[locations]] ...  - Search for the given pattern here or at the optionally given location(s)."
    echo "dsearch!  [pattern] [[locations]] ...  - Same as search, but starts the search instantly instead of showing the dialog (using previous settings)."
    echo "ssh!  [ssh arguments]                  - Connect to a remote host via ssh, keeping the control-connection alive. See \"help! remote\""
    echo ""
    echo "help!                                  - Show help."
    echo "help! open                             - Show extended help about file opening commands."
    echo "help! sync                             - Show extended help about path synchronization commands."
    echo "help! remote                           - Show extended help about remote shell-integration through ssh."
    echo "help! env                              - Show extended help about the environment."
    echo ""
    echo "Most commands can be abbreviated by the first character(s), eg. r! instead of raise!, and se! instead of search!."
    fi

    if [ "$1" == "open" ]; then
    echo "Extended opening:"
    echo "The open! command can also be used to open files in specific tool-view configurations, by adding split-separators:"
    echo "- Files around the / separator will be arranged horizontally by split-view."
    echo "- Files around the - separator will be arranged vertically by split-view."
    echo "- Parens [ ... ] can be used to disambiguate the hierarchy (there must be spaces between filename and paren)."
    echo "- If a file is missing around a separator, the currently active view is inserted into the position."
    echo ""
    echo "Examples:"
    echo "open! file1 / file2                 - The active view is split horizontally."
    echo "                                      file1 is opened in the left view, and file2 in the right view."
    echo "open! file1 / [ file2 - file3 ]     - The active view is split horizontally, and the right split-view is split vertically."
    echo "                                      file1 is opened in the left view, file2 in the right upper view, and file3 in the right lower view."
    echo "open! / file1                       - The active view is split horizontally."
    echo "                                    - The active document is kept in the left split-view, and file1 is opened in the right split-view."
    echo ""
    echo "Short forms: o! = open!, eo! = eopen!, c! = create!"
    fi

    if [ "$1" == "sync" ]; then
    echo "Extended syncing:"
    echo "sync!    [[project-name]]           - If no project-name is given, then the sync! command synchronizes to the currently active document."
    echo "                                      If no document is active, then it synchronizes to the currently selected item in the project tree-view."
    echo "                                      If a case-insensitive project name prefix is given, then it synchronizes to the base folder of the matching project."
    echo "syncsel!                            - Synchronizes to the currently selected item in the project tree-view, independently of the active document."
    echo "project! [[project-name]]           - Map from a path within the build directory to the corresponding path in the source directory."
    echo "                                      If we're already in the source directory, map to the root of the surrounding project."
    echo "bdir!    [[project-name]]           - Map from a path within the source directory to the corresponding path in the build directory."
    echo "                                      If we're already in the build directory, map to the root of the build directory."
    echo ""
    echo "Short forms: s! = sync!, ss! = syncsel!, p! = project!, b! = bdir!"
    fi

    if [ "$1" == "remote" ]; then
    echo "Extended remote commands:"
    echo "ssh!  [ssh arguments]                  - Connect to a remote host via ssh, keeping the control-connection alive."
    echo "                                       - The whole dbus environment is forwarded, KDevelop needs to be installed on both sides."
    echo "ssw!  [ssh arguments]                  - Like ssh!, but preserves the current working directory."
    echo "exec! [cmd] [args] [file] . ..         - Execute the given command on the client machine, referencing any number of local files on the host machine."
    echo "                                       - The file paths will be re-encoded as fish:// urls if required."
    echo "cexec! [cmd] [args] [file] . ..        - Execute the given command on the client machine, referencing any number of local files on the host machine."
    echo "                                       - The files will be COPIED to the client machine if required."
    echo "copytohost! [client path] [host path]  - Copy a file/directory through the fish protocol from the client machine th the host machine."
    echo "copytoclient! [host path] [client path]- Copy a file/directory through the fish protocol from the host machine to the client machine."
    echo ""
    echo "Short forms: e! = exec!, ce! = cexec!, cth! = copytohost!, ctc! = copytoclient!"
    fi

    if [ "$1" == "env" ]; then
      echo "Environment management:"
      echo "The environment can be used to store session-specific macros and generally manipulate the shell environment"
      echo "for embedded shell sessions. The environment is sourced into the shell when the shell is initialized, and"
      echo "whenever setenv! is called."
      echo ""
      echo "env!                                 - List all available shell environment-ids for this session."
      echo "setenv! [id]                         - Set the shell environmnet-id for this session to the given id, or update the current one."
      echo "editenv! [id]                        - Edit the current shell environment or the one with the optionally given id."
      echo "showenv! [id]                        - Show the current shell environment or the one with the optionally given id."
      echo ""
      echo "Short forms: sev! = setenv!, ee! = editenv!, shenv! = showenv!"
    fi
    echo ""
}
